Patrick Dempsey is keeping too busy to worry about drama at Seattle Grace. Between shooting his upcoming film Made of Honor and adjusting to life with twins at home, this Grey's Anatomy star barely has time to change a diaper! In an interview scheduled to air June 12 on Entertainment Tonight, the man we know as McDreamy talks about his hectic family life. On the twins, Darby and Sullivan:
"They change. I leave in the morning and come back in the evening and they've grown. They're starting to talk and now there's some reaction there. They use their faces and hold their heads up a bit."

On raising children:
"The first year is really hard. The first 18 years are extremely difficult."

On whether he'd let his kids get into show business:
I think with your kids, whatever their passion is, you give your support. You give them the opportunity to try what they want to try."

On his wedding to Jillian Fink Dempsey:
"It was fun. It was just 30 people back in Maine. We had a great time. We put it together in a week and a half or two weeks, it was really fast...The
photographers, they got really drunk and gave us one picture from the whole experience. But we gave everyone those instamatic cameras and those were
some of the best shots."
